I’m undecided when the paralysis first hit—within the aftermath of one more mass taking pictures, whereas watching a rail-thin polar bear huddle together with her cub on a tiny floating ice chip, or upon witnessing the carnage of a wildfire, a tsunami, or an overturned boat, crowded with determined refugees fleeing battle. The fast succession of traumatic information, with few clear avenues for decision, can really feel overwhelming and immediate a queasy paralysis akin to apathy.

After all, this isn’t truly apathy. Apathy is a state of indifference—an absence of feeling or concern. Being confronted with pressing world points, offended polarization, mindless violence, and catastrophic environmental harm can result in too many emotions, so it turns into simple to close down. Then, unpacking the layers of tangled, worldwide challenges makes it apparent that there aren’t any simple fixes.

Numbness is just not the identical factor as apathy. When the scope of adversity is immense, and options seem inconceivable, our self-efficacy and sense of company dwindle.

What to do when confronted with huge, intractable issues

Step one is to establish what the issue is that we need to clear up. As Einstein stated, “The formulation of the issue is commonly extra important than its resolution.” We usually tend to resolve an issue if we clearly outline it, work out a solution to measure change, introduce accountability, and decide a very good route for impression. Sadly, many issues are multi-dimensional, with no direct path for decision.

The opposite day once I pushed the button on my key fob to unlock my automobile, the doorways clicked open, however the small beep that normally accompanies the motion was silent. Later, whereas driving, I pushed my horn to sign to a automobile that merged too tightly in entrance of me, however my horn made no sound. Clearly, there was an issue.

Once I obtained dwelling, I checked my fuses, however every part seemed advantageous. I searched on-line, however there have been no options simple sufficient for me to implement. So, I scheduled an appointment with a mechanic to get to the basis of the issue.

This state of affairs is what is called a difficult downside—the type of downside the place there’s a “recognized unknown” with a dependable linear pathway by way of which an professional can work out an answer. Though the reply is just not easy, like altering a fuse, there are guidelines and determination timber that can lead somebody with sufficient experience to a predictable conclusion. Difficult issues are issues that, whereas usually tough to unravel, are technical in nature, discipline-specific, and have extra predictable, straight-line options.

Difficult issues will be distinguished from easy issues. In the event you get up from a nap on the seaside with a burn, it’s fairly easy that you just’ve been within the solar too lengthy with out satisfactory sunblock. Easy issues have a single resolution, and it’s intuitive.

Additionally completely different from difficult issues are these which can be complicated. Advanced issues can’t be resolved with experience alone as a result of complicated issues are dynamic and emerge from networks of a number of interacting and interconnected causes (Leischow, et al., 2008). Additional, the outputs of a fancy system should not essentially proportional to the inputs. In different phrases, a small change in a single a part of the system could cause sudden and sudden outcomes in different elements of the system. As soon as we acknowledge the distinction between easy, difficult, and complicated issues, it turns into evident that every type of downside requires a selected pathway for decision.

Whereas a lot of the optimistic change and prosperity our world at present experiences have been the results of elite experience and specialised data, complicated points won’t ever be adequately addressed by a single tutorial self-discipline or specialist. Advanced issues require collaborations with companions throughout disciplines, sectors, and geography. In an effort to sustainably navigate the long run, we should basically shift to a crosscutting programs mindset and conjure new pathways that permit us to combine specialised data units and technical capabilities from various experience and domains (Reed et al., 2022).
